About Ankeny High School

Ankeny High School serves 1,346 students in grades 10 through 12, making it a substantial educational institution in this prosperous Des Moines suburb. With 80 full-time equivalent teachers, the school maintains a manageable 16.8:1 student-teacher ratio that allows for meaningful classroom interactions. The school demonstrates strong academic performance, ranking #273 out of 1,288 Iowa high schools and placing in the 79th percentile statewide.

Students excel particularly in English Language Arts, with 86% achieving proficient or above levels, while 77% reach proficiency in mathematics. These solid achievement levels reflect both quality instruction and the supportive educational environment fostered by the surrounding community. Ankeny High School draws from an affluent neighborhood where families show a strong commitment to education.

The local ZIP code boasts a median household income of $109,044 and a remarkably low poverty rate of just 4.8%. With 56% of area residents holding bachelor's degrees or higher, the school benefits from an educated parent base that values academic achievement. Located at 1155 SW Cherry Street, Ankeny High School sits in the heart of a thriving large suburban community in Polk County, where median home values of $293,000 reflect the area's desirability and stable family environment.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Ankeny High School has a median household income of $113,914. It is a well-educated community where 55%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$327,200, with a median rent of $1,191/month. The local poverty rate of 4.4%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 22 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
